It is a kind of to go straight up to elevator with drop protection function
Technical field
The present invention relates to elevator safeties to protect field, and in particular to be a kind of to go straight up to electricity with drop protection function Ladder.
Background technique
Go straight up to elevator and multiple places such as market, residential building, hospital and amusement be widely applied, usually all include carriage, Vertical rail and motor, the carriage can carry out oscilaltion campaign along vertical rail driven by the motor.
In the operational process of above-mentioned elevator, since carriage is pumped on vertical rail, work as carriage When positioned at higher position, the space of the carriage down is usually all no any barrier, at this moment once lower layer's electricity occurs Terraced door such as opens or is maliciously pried open at the situations, and someone, which does not arouse attention, is directly entered elevator, then exists and directly fall from eminence Risk, this has brought great danger.

Specific embodiment
In order to further explain the technical solution of the present invention, being explained in detail below by specific embodiment the present invention It states.
As shown in Figs 1-4, a kind of to go straight up to elevator with drop protection function, wherein outer in carriage 1 including being fixed on Frame 2, outer framework 2 are fixed on the front end of carriage 1 and two sides and form the tooth row 21 extended along the vertical direction, every layer of elevator door 3 A protective plate 4 and the two sides in vertical direction are arranged in medium position in the horizontal direction between elevator door 3 and car door 11 It is separately equipped with guide wheel 51, bull wheel 52 and connecting rope 53, bull wheel 52 is located at the medium position of 3 vertical direction of elevator door simultaneously And it is arranged with and can guarantee carriage 1 with 21 meshed gears 54 of tooth row, the medium position that bull wheel 52 is located at vertical direction During no matter rising or declining, tooth row 21 is equal with the stroke that gear 54 engages, thus the height for drawing high protective plate 4 It is equal.
Guide wheel 51 is located at 3 top of elevator door, and protective plate 4 includes lifting unit 41 and pars contractilis 42, and pars contractilis 42 is flexible to be connected It connects in lifting unit 41 in the following, 53 one end of connecting rope is fixedly connected on 41 rear of lifting unit and the other end around guide wheel 51 and rope rolling Wheel 52 is fixedly connected, and when carriage 1 rises or declines, the gear 54 on bull wheel 52 is engaged with the tooth row 21 on outer framework 2 to be turned Dynamic, so that bull wheel 52 be driven to rotate the rope 53 that is intertwined and connected, the winding of connecting rope 53 draws high protective plate 4, and tooth row 21 divides with gear 54 From when protective plate 4 under the effect of gravity falls downward to block elevator door.
Preferably, in lifting beat occurs for protective plate 4 in order to prevent, and the two sides between elevator door 3 and carriage 1 are also set There is the track 43 slided for protective plate 4,41 two sides of lifting unit and the track 43 of protective plate 4 are slidably connected, and the protective plate 4 can edge Track 43 moves up and down.The track 43 keeps the movement of protective plate 4 more steady, prevents from interfering with other elevator components.
Preferably, the guide wheel 51, bull wheel 52 and track 43 are located on the wall at 3 place of elevator door.
Preferably, the lifting unit 41 is hollow structure and is equipped with sliding groove, and the pars contractilis 42 can be inserted into lifting unit 41 And it slides and is located on sliding groove.
Preferably, the protective plate 4 is waffle slab.Use waffle slab to have intensity high as protective plate 4, simple installation and Durable advantage.
Preferably, the connecting rope 43 uses wirerope.The strength of materials is big, and softness is good.
After adopting the above structure, it is of the present invention it is a kind of go straight up to elevator with drop protection function, mainly exist Protective plate 4 is set between carriage 1 and elevator door 3, and outer framework 2, the guide wheel with tooth row 21 of driving protective plate 4 are set 51, bull wheel 52 and connecting rope 53.When carriage 1 and elevator door 3 be not in same level height, gear 54 divides with tooth row 21 From under the action of 4 gravity of protective plate, protective plate 4 drops to the same level height with elevator door 3, can block elevator door 3, to play protective action, connecting rope 53 is in exceptionally straight state at this time.
Specific embodiment as seen in figs. 5-6, before carriage 1 rises or declines and reaches designated floor, tooth on outer framework 2 Row 21 engages during carriage 1 moves up and down with the gear of designated floor 54 and gear 54 rotates, so that bull wheel 52 is held Continuous rotation winding connecting rope 53, and then protective plate 4 is pulled to rise, protective plate 4 is moved up along track 43, and is squeezed and be located at upper one The pars contractilis 42 of floor protective plate 4, pushes it into lifting unit 41.Carriage 1 reaches designated floor at this time, and elevator door 3 is opened, the layer Protective plate 4 set by elevator door 3 rise 2 meters, be moved fully to the top of elevator door 3, thus will not influence this layer of pedestrian into Elevator out, and have 4 block of protective plate after the elevator door 3 of other floors, even if elevator door 3 is artificially opened, prevented also from row People enters elevator and falls accident, to also ensure the safety of other floors.When elevator door 3 is closed, if elevator It is continued to move to along first front direction, then gear 54 and tooth row 21 continue engagement rotation, then protective plate 4 continues to rise, and jack up upper one The protective plate 4 of floor continues to rise together, and until carriage 1 is moved to other floors, tooth row 21 is separated with gear 54, so that gear 54 lose elongate support, and protective plate 4 declines playback under the effect of gravity, and then from new block elevator door 3, if elevator is along first front To reverse movement, then bull wheel 52 inverts, and connecting rope 53 is laid out and under gravity from bull wheel 52, under protective plate 4 Drop, also can block elevator door 3 again.
